Land Excavation in Salt Lake City, UT
Land excavation services involve the careful removal, movement, and grading of soil and other earth materials on a property. These services are commonly used for a variety of projects such as preparing a site for new construction, installing driveways or pathways, creating level yards, or clearing land for landscaping. Property owners should understand the scope of excavation work needed, including the size and depth of the area involved, as well as any potential underground utilities or obstacles that may affect the project. Proper planning and communication about these details can help ensure the excavation process proceeds smoothly and safely.
Before requesting land excavation services, property owners often want to know about the extent of the work, including how much earth will be moved and what equipment will be used. It’s also important to consider any permits or regulations that might apply in Salt Lake City and surrounding areas. Clarifying these aspects can help set realistic expectations and ensure the project aligns with local guidelines. Understanding the overall goals for the land, such as drainage improvement or foundation preparation, can also assist in selecting the right excavation approach.

Common Land Excavation Jobs
Land Clearing - prepares property by removing trees, brush, and debris for construction or landscaping.
Site Grading - levels the ground to ensure proper drainage and a stable foundation.
Excavation for Foundations - creates a solid base for building structures and extensions.
Driveway and Pathway Excavation - shapes the land for new driveways, walkways, and access points.
Basement and Basement Excavation - prepares the area below ground level for new or existing basement projects.
Utility Excavation - involves digging trenches for water, sewer, and electrical lines to service properties.
